Windows Mobile Device Center is an updated data and device management system used between Windows PC and Windows Mobile devices. This is a replacement of an older, but similar program from Windows known as ActiveSync. In short, it allows users to easily share data, such as pictures, music, and files from their Windows Phones and their home computer. The layout is easy to understand and a brief tutorial helps new users get up to speed with the program. It does a great job of simplifying the entire file sharing and media management process required by today's smartphones. If you have a Windows Phone, you definitely need this program to get the most from your device.

A Place In The Business World.

As usual, Windows pays special attention to the needs of the modern businessman. Many aspects of this program are designed for the synchronization of important files and business data. Albeit, it's for sharing data of any origin, but it's the businessman who find this tool irreplaceable once they've installed it. Using the Windows Mobile Device Center, a businessman can quickly establish new PC-to-device partnerships, share vital business information and records, and manage customizable synchronization options. It's possible to share e-mails, calendar events, media files, and contacts.

Ease Of Use.

Windows typically takes pride how their programs are easy to install, understand, and use. Windows Mobile Device Center is no different and does a great job of streamlining the entire setup process. Even the included partnership management tool comes with a new setup wizard to help users create the lasting partnership between their device and their computer. The entire interface has been enhanced to improve the overall user experience. Users will find that it's easy to navigate all of the possible options, settings, and locations between the mobile device and the PC.

Additional Features.

There are plenty of features that the average person and advanced user will both love. For example, photo management tools allow the user to discover new photos on their phone and instantly import or move them to their Windows Photo Gallery on the PC. The media synchronization performs a similar job with music files stored on their mobile device. There is also an included file browser if they need to browse the individual folders on the phone and make specific changes.
